Commercial Refrigeration Space Many theories and methods have been explored over the years to calculate the amount of storage space required for a foodservice operation. With the advent of total convenience foodservice, conventional theories had to be changed to accommodate the increased importance of freezer space.
Leasing provides an option for obtaining the item or items for immediate use when money is not available for purchasing it. A detailed contract specifying the responsibility for care and maintenance, right to purchase at a later date, and legal ownership should be prepared and signed by all parties involved in the lease agreement.
